Output 84b894305acd96b554884e551cde848ca17f0480d3b2b2b7ecb133b43a407a2b:18

value
50045832
script pubkey
OP_0 OP_PUSHBYTES_20 32a4bdeaf76818876c0f597adc4729e38a4f62e7
address
bc1qx2jtm6hhdqvgwmq0t9adc3efuw9y7ch8n94g4s
transaction
84b894305acd96b554884e551cde848ca17f0480d3b2b2b7ecb133b43a407a2b